1) Versatile Screw driving Kit

While a simple set will get basic tasks done, an comprehensive screwdriving collection is worthwhile for tackling a diversity of DIY jobs. Look for an set containing various screwdriver head styles and sizes, such as flat and cross pieces, to address an assortment of fastener types around your home or in furniture assembly. Versatility is key.

2) Reliable Hammering Ally

Few tools are as elemental yet indispensable as a hammer. Whether securely driving fasteners or applying force to other objectives, select a hammer with a comfortable grip and durable head to depend on for numerous projects like display mounting or woodworking. It forms the foundation for numerous manual tasks involving connecting or striking.

3) Accurate Measurement Companion

Getting dimensions right is pivotal for favorable DIY outcomes, making a measuring tape a must-have. Search for a model with a long-lasting blade and clearly-marked increments to ensure cut precision for timber cutting or soft good installation. Dependability in recording sizes is paramount for success.

4) Adjustable Wrench All-Rounder

A wrench that can tighten or loosen bolts, nuts and more simply by adjusting its jaws is tremendously convenient to keep on-hand. Look for a comfortable grip and smooth changing mechanism on a model intended to assist with an assortment of DIY and repair work, from plumbing to furniture assembly, through versatility.

5) Utility Knife Mainstay

For slicing an assortment of materials cleanly and safely, a utility blade tool is a workhorse. Choose one with an automatic blade retraction function for protection during and between uses, allowing cutting concentration on tasks like opening boxes, trimming plastics and splitting drywall with precision.

6) Level Laying Foundation

Achieving evenness across surfaces is critical for many DIY triumphs, making a level an fundamental addition. Opt for a multi-plane design that evaluates horizontal, vertical and slanted alignments to guarantee accuracy for flooring, shelving and beyond. It is key to building a level base.

7) Pliers

Versatile and sturdy, pliers grip various materials with finesse, whetherNeedle-nose pliers delicately grasp small items while slip-joint pliers adaptably hold fasteners of varying sizes. Cutting pliers efficiently slice through wires and trim materials.

8) Power Drill

A handy homeowner’s ally, power drills accelerate tasks with torque and control. Cordless models offer freedom of movement to effortlessly drill and drive anywhere needs arise. Adjustable speeds suit applications from delicate woodworking to masonry projects.

9) Saw

Saws slice, not chop – the right saw empowers smooth, splinter-free cuts. For small tasks, a manual handsaw requires little space but takes technique. Larger projects demand a powered circular saw for speed and accuracy. Choose the saw befitting your needs and skills.

10) Safety Gear

Safe DIY starts with the proper precautions: safety glasses shield eyes from flyaway debris; work gloves prevent cuts; hearing protection spares ears from noise harm.
